site stats

Recursive space complexity

Webb20 nov. 2024 · The time complexity of this algorithm is O ( n) because we make n recursive calls each taking at most O ( 1) time. But what about the space complexity, It seems that … Webb21 dec. 2024 · Some choices: S ( n) = S ( n / 2) + O ( n) since the recursive calls to A require writing O ( n) elements as the input to A. n) space. S ( n) = S ( n / 2) + O ( 1) since if x 1, …, …

Time complexity of recursive functions [Master theorem]

WebbThe master theorem is a recipe that gives asymptotic estimates for a class of recurrence relations that often show up when analyzing recursive algorithms. Let a ≥ 1 and b > 1 be … Webb20 mars 2024 · When working with recursion we also want to be mindful of space complexity. Time complexity is how long our algorithms will take to complete their … star literacy bloomington il https://megerlelaw.com

Auxiliary Space with Recursive Functions - GeeksforGeeks

WebbIn this Video, we are going to learn about Time and Space Complexities of Recursive Algo.There is a lot to learn, Keep in mind “ Mnn bhot karega k chor yrr a... Webb31 mars 2024 · The algorithmic steps for implementing recursion in a function are as follows: Step1 - Define a base case: Identify the simplest case for which the solution is known or trivial. This is the stopping condition for the recursion, as it prevents the … Recursive program for prime number; Programming Puzzles – Program for … What does 'Space Complexity' mean ? Pseudo-polynomial Algorithms; … Time complexity: O(n) Auxiliary Space: O(log 2 n), due to recursion call stack. … Answer: The function fun2() is a recursive implementation of Selection Sort. Time … Print 1 to 100 without loop using Goto and Recursive-main; How will you print … Tower of Hanoi is a mathematical puzzle where we have three rods (A, B, and C) … Vi skulle vilja visa dig en beskrivning här men webbplatsen du tittar på tillåter inte … Thus for the non-tail-recursive functions, the stack depth (maximum amount of stack … Webb24 juli 2024 · To conclude, space complexity of recursive algorithm is proportinal to maximum depth of recursion tree generated. If each function call of recursive algorithm … starlite productions

Auxiliary Space with Recursive Functions - GeeksforGeeks

Category:recurrence relation - Space complexity for divide-and-conquer ...

Tags:Recursive space complexity

Recursive space complexity

recursion - Space usage of recursive functions with no return ...

Webb3 juli 2013 · Actually i am confused about how can a developer minimize the time-complexity for any recursive function. I get that if there is a tail-recursion then space … WebbThe purpose of this explanation is to give you a general idea about running time of recursive algorithms. Space Complexity: Computing space complexity of recursive …

Recursive space complexity

Did you know?

WebbTime Complexity Analysis of Quick Sort. The average time complexity of quick sort is O (N log (N)). The derivation is based on the following notation: T (N) = Time Complexity of … WebbAnswer (1 of 2): When a function is called in a high-level language, a structure called the activation record is created on the function call stack. This activation record will …

Webb7 juni 2024 · One of the best ways I find for approximating the complexity of the recursive algorithm is drawing the recursion tree. Once you have the recursive tree: Complexity = … Webb27 apr. 2024 · The value calculated by this equation is the space the algorithm needs to complete execution. The values of the constants c and d are outside of the control of the …

WebbNow, let us find the time complexity of the following recursive function using recurrence relation. We assume that the time taken by the above function is T (n) where T is for … Webb7 dec. 2024 · Space Complexity For Tail Recursion : O (n) Note: Time & Space Complexity is given for this specific example. It may vary for another example. Let’s now converting …

Webb2 aug. 2024 · array – the function’s only argument – the space taken by the array is equal 4 n bytes where n is the length of the array. The total space needed for this algorithm to …

WebbThis video helps the learner to understand how to calculate the space complexity of recursive algorithms. An example is taken to show the actual calculation. Show more … starlite racing hoseWebb3 juli 2024 · Recursive calls in a function: the program has to remember where it was when calling a function, so when you have a recursive function - each recursion depth adds … starlite powder coatingWebb5 aug. 2024 · What is the space complexity of the following Java code? 1 Answer. The space complexity is “best case” O(1) and “worst-case” O(N) . The best case is when all of … peterman top tech academyWebb23 apr. 2024 · Stack space in recursive calls counts too as extra space required by a program. For example : C++ Java Python3 C# Javascript int sum (int n) { if (n <= 0) return … peterman sports photographyWebbAnalysis of Space Complexity of Binary Search. In an iterative implementation of Binary Search, the space complexity will be O(1). This is because we need two variable to keep … peterman \u0026 associates in findlay ohioWebbIn this tutorial, we will introduce the concept of space complexity. In simple words, it is the amount of memory required to run a program, proportional to the input size that's fed in. … starlite rags catteryWebbTime and Space Complexity of Recursive functions. How Activation records play a vital role in Space and Time Complexity#Data Structure#Recursion#ActivationRe... starlite propane gas corp